Ingredients tips
- Bread: Thick-cut sourdough or whole wheat holds up best.
- Cottage cheese: Small curd spreads smoothly; full-fat tastes richer.
- Berries: Use fresh for best texture; if frozen, thaw and drain first.
- Lemon zest: Optional, but it makes the flavor pop.
- Pistachios: Toast them in a dry pan for 1–2 minutes if you want extra aroma.
- Honey: Warm it for a few seconds so it drizzles evenly.
How to make it (method — step-by-step)
- Toast the bread until crisp and golden.
- Stir cottage cheese with a pinch of salt and optional lemon zest.
- Spread the cottage cheese mixture over warm toast.
- Add berries (slice strawberries if using).
- Drizzle honey over the top.
- Finish with chopped pistachios and enjoy immediately.

Meal prep + leftovers
This is best assembled fresh so the toast stays crisp. You can pre-chop pistachios and wash berries ahead of time. If you want to prep, mix the cottage cheese with zest/salt and store it for up to 2 days, then assemble when ready.

Notes
Make it extra creamy: Blend cottage cheese for a smooth spread.
Swap the crunch: Use almonds, walnuts, or granola.
Prevent sogginess: Pat berries dry before topping.
Storage: Prep toppings ahead, assemble fresh.
